2014-05-09 134 views
2

我需要通過代理服務器使用PowerShell連接到Office365門戶。我看過一篇文章here,裏面寫道:通過代理服務器連接到Office365

New-PSSessionOption -ProxyAccessType IEConfig 

跟IEConfig應該有關係。

但是,有沒有一種方法,我可以給代理服務器,而不必依靠IEConfig。即有沒有其他的方法來生成一個-ProxyAccessType?上線

$proxyserver = New-Object ProxyAccessType(server ip ...) 

,然後用東西在New-PSSessionOption -ProxyAccessType $proxyserver

+0

我也花了一些時間在如何做到這一點,但沒有找到解決方案 – Matt

+0

哦..所以使用IEConfig是唯一的方法?這不是一個不必要的限制嗎? – djs

+0

是的,到目前爲止我沒有看到任何限制 – Matt

回答

0

的訪問代理服務器從http://technet.microsoft.com/en-us/library/hh849703.aspx支持的值是 IEConfig,WinHttpConfig,自動檢測,NoProxyServer和無。默認值是None。

WinHTTPConfig可以使用netsh的設置http://technet.microsoft.com/en-us/library/cc731131%28v=ws.10%29.aspx

自動檢測將使用WPAD協議來確定代理設置http://en.wikipedia.org/wiki/Web_Proxy_Autodiscovery_Protocol可以與WPAD文件

好運來kludged!

+0

這並不完全幫助我創建可用於變量的powershell對象,但仍提供了使用winhttpconfig配置代理的方法。謝謝回覆。 – djs